Rev 12:17 And the dragon was wroth with the woman, and went to make war with the remnant of her seed, which keep the commandments of God, and have the testimony of Jesus Christ.

What does "her seed" mean to you? This term is only used twice in the KJV yet as most seed is referred to the man's seed "his seed" is used 40 times in scripture. What are your thoughts of what "her seed" means to you.

Descendants. Offspring. (In the spiritual sense.) That's pretty consistent with the LXX of Genesis 3:15 and elsewhere. Don't get hung up because the word used is spermatos, from which we get the English word sperm, which is of course decidedly male.

Then the question becomes, who is the woman who gave birth to the man-child who is destined to rule the nations? Who are her descendants?

The seed is the seed of the woman Mariam/Mary of Jesus Christ our savior, as foretold in Genesis. And his remanent then are those genuine believers during the time of Christ and the Day of Pentecost and beyond.

Now the verse you cited indicates a dual time meaning, embedded within. This verse was fulfilled or occurred after the ascension of Christ and really went into full gear during the Judean wars by the Roman armies. They persecuted the remanent of God in that generation, especially 60-70 AD. Now this persecution of the world system of evil (the dragon) still continues on, centuries later. Meaning then, the seed of Christ who spawned this remnant are still being persecuted in every generation since, even today, into the future.
